Why is HTML encoding necessary?
HTML encoding converts characters not allowed in HTML into character entity references. These character entity references are used to preserve characters that have special meaning in HTML, such as angle brackets (< and >) and quotation marks (" and '). By HTML-encodingangle racks and less-than and greater-than signs, you can prevent browsers from misinterpreting text as HTML code, which could lead to cross-site scripting (XSS) attacks.
In a nutshell, XSS attacks occur when an attacker can inject malicious code into a web page that is executed by unsuspecting users who visit the page. By HTML-encoding angle brackets, you can help protect against XSS attacks by ensuring that browsers will not interpret the text as HTML code.
How does HTML encoding work?
HTML encoding converts characters in a string into a format that can be displayed on a web page. The most common form of HTML encoding is entity encoding, which replaces certain characters with HTML entity codes. These codes are typically used to represent characters that cannot be displayed directly on a page, such as certain symbols or non-printable characters.
